Glaziers usually have an academic diploma from a high school or GED certificate and have completed an apprenticeship. They must be physically fit since the job requires lifting large pieces of glass and completing tasks using scaffolding or ladders. They should also be able to use their hands to cut glass accurately. Glaziers also need to be adept at communicating effectively, and have good concentration on the small details.

Glass-related work requires a lot of precision and attention to detail. Glaziers must be well-trained and they often begin their careers through an apprenticeship program lasting four years which provides them with a salary while they work. They need to be able interpret intricate plans for construction and architectural drawings in order to finish their work in a timely manner. They must be physically strong to lift large pieces and may have to use cranes, hoists or suction cups for installation.
A career as a glassblower could be rewarding and lucrative as are many other skilled professions. It's not for everyone. The job can be very physically demanding, and glaziers often experience cuts from tools or falls from ladders scaffolding, as well as exposure to solvents. In addition, glaziers must be licensed in some states, and often must pass a written exam to be certified. It's also essential for glaziers to be knowledgeable about safety protocols and regulations, as they could be exposed to dangers like broken glass and falling debris.
